Zamalek aspires to achieve its second title in the African Confederation Cup, when it hosts RS Berkane in the second leg of the final match at Cairo International Stadium.

The first leg in Morocco ended with RS Berkane winning 2-1, and thus the White Knight needs to win with a clean goal in order to be crowned the title.

Zamalek’s historic stadium will be filled with fans from all sides, and hopes are pinned on Ahmed Sayed Zizou’s teammates to avenge the first-leg defeat and achieve the expensive title.

RS Berkane had previously won the Confederation twice, but lost the title once, which was to Zamalek, and then the Whites won the second leg 1-0 after losing the first leg 1-0, then prevailed in the penalty shootout.
